What You'll Do:

  • Provide customer service to all visitors, employees, and contractors by carrying out site-specific procedures, screening access at entry points, and supporting emergency response activities when appropriate.
  • Monitor entrances, exits, gates, and credential checkpoints to help control site access, verify authorization, and report unusual activity in a chemical and petrochemical location.
  • Respond to incidents, alarms,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, documenting observations and communicating with site contacts and/or emergency personnel as needed.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ols around buildings, restricted areas, and perimeter locations to help identify security-related concerns, access issues, and/or potential hazards.
  • Maintain accurate visitor, vehicle, and delivery records, follow key and credential control procedures, and support compliance with site rules for restricted and controlled areas.
